Estimated Price Range for Site Leveling in Richland, WA
$1,200 - $2,800 (Smaller scope)
$3,500 - $7,500 (Lar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Site Leveling |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Moderate Site Grading | $3,000 - $5,500 |
| Complete Land Preparation | $4,500 - $7,500 |
| Driveway/Foundation Leveling | $2,500 - $4,000 |
| Drainage Correction | $3,000 - $6,000 |
| Landscape Grading | $2,000 - $4,500 |

Site leveling in Richland, WA, involves preparing the land to ensure a stable and even foundation for construction projects such as residential homes, commercial buildings, or landscaping. Understanding the typical scope and factors involved can help in planning and budgeting for your project.
- Materials: Common materials include native soil, gravel, and fill dirt, selected based on soil stability and project requirements.
- Size and Scope: Ranges from small residential yard adjustments to large-scale commercial site preparation, influencing overall project complexity.
- Labor Complexity: Varies depending on soil conditions, site accessibility, and the extent of grading or excavation needed.
- Permitting: Local regulations may require permits for grading or excavation work, especially for larger projects or those near property boundaries.
- Extras: Additional services such as drainage installation, erosion control, or soil stabilization may be included based on site needs.

Site Leveling Services
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small residential yards |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Driveway or patio prep | $2,000 - $5,000 |
| Large residential lots | $5,000 - $15,000 |
| Commercial site prep | $10,000 - $50,000+ |
